Overview

PACIFIC SHADOW II is a luxury yacht built and launched by Westport in 1982 and extensively refitted throughout the years. Designed by Ed Monk and stoutly built by Westport Yachts, she is fully equipped with stabilizers, offering exceptional comfort underway and at anchor. Featuring comfortable accommodations for 12 guests, PACIFIC SHADOW II was made to entertain, the large living spaces and bright staterooms offer the ultimate in relaxation. Having completed successful charters throughout the Pacific Northwest, she is poised to continue chartering with new owners. Owned and maintained by a knowledgeable yachtsman, she has been outfitted with numerous upgrades well-suited for cruising to Alaska and back. Learn more about this excellent opportunity today!


KEY FEATURES

• Ed Monk design

• Every stateroom is ensuite

• Massive flybridge deck originally designed for landing a helicopter

• Upgraded Raymarine electronics suite and Nobletech charting software

• Battery systems, inverters, chargers recently upgraded in 2017 / 2018

• Two new generators were installed in 2013

• New davit and tender in 2018

• September 2021 survey available

Electrical Equipment

• 12/24/110/220 v systems

• 3 - 8D 12V starting batteries

• 16 6V house batteries

• 26 12V inverter batteries

• Battery chargers

• Onan 24 KW generator with 1,550 hours (2013)

• Onan 13.5 KW generator with 1,690 hours (2013)

Mechanical Equipment

• Stand-up engine room

• Detroit Diesel engines 12V71TI with 3,550 original hours

• Twin Disc transmissions MG514E, ratio 2.5:1

• Single lever pneumatic engine controls (3 stations)

• Wagner hydraulic steering system

• Naiad stabilizers model 251

• Side-Power hydraulic bow thruster model SP-220 HYD

• Side-Power electric stern thruster model SP-220 TC

• 5 - Headhunter 12V toilets and 220V and 12V fresh water supply pumps

• 500 gallon holding tank with 110V and 12V discharge pumps

• 5 - Marine Air air condition units with larger capacity and 2 Aqua-temp units providing cooling and heating throughout

• Kabola (KB45) hot water heating system (2012) (serviced 2022)

• 800 gallon per day FCI Aquamiser Plus with automatic flush

• PSS dripless shaft seals

• Spurs/kelp cutters on shafts

• Large Craftsman 2-unit toolbox, workbench and storage

• 2 - spare propellers

• 2 - spare shafts
